When we moved to the area more than a decade ago, I tried this place and didn't return because I thought it seemed dirty inside. We gave it another try last night as I read it was under new management as of 2020. I was very pleasantly surprised by the cleanliness of the kitchen when I picked up my order.Order was packed nicely and remained hot.Food was good! Not the BEST American Chinese I've ever had, but good nonetheless.We ordered sweet and sour chicken, orange chicken, wonton soup, chicken lo mein, an egg roll and spring roll for my family of 4. It was PLENTY of food with lots of leftovers.Wontons were generously filled with pork, and you get crunchy noodles with each soup order.Orange chicken could have used a tad more sauce but tasted good. Sweet and sour chicken was standard.The kids loved the lo mein.I'd like to try the tofu general tso's next time and maybe chicken in garlic sauce.Mei fun looked good too.We will definitely try it again!This is a family run restaurant so the kids are present. The youngest plays in the dining area with his toys while the rest of the family works in the kitchen and at the register. I'm happy to directly support a family (instead of panda express), and my best friend as a child had a similar setup with a family run restaurant so it doesn't bother me, but some negative reviews commented on it so I thought I should address. There is very limited dining space so I would truly only consider this a to-go location and it doesn't hinder the rating at all.4-stars only because I would like a little more sauce across the board and I prefer when chinese restaurant menus give a full description of the dish because I often don't know what specific veggies come with each or if chicken is fried or not. Their online ordering portal had a few descriptions, but a few more would be good. Ex: what is the house special soup?
